I recently went to Dublin and decided to save a bit of money and go to Stansted Mountfitchet train station to park my car instead of paying £65+. Now I spoke to one of NCP's online chat people and I explained I wanted to know if it was ok to park there for a few days and they told me it was ok as long as I calculated how much it would be, so this is what I done. Now the ticket showed it was only paid till 0400 on the 17th Feb. However, I'm sure the ticket didn't take into account of Saturday and Sunday rates, which were a lot lower. I even checked out the National Rail website and the amount I put in was correct, which worked out to be £15.40. I came back to find that my car had a ticket on there, even though I know I've paid the correct amount and I have appealed against it. I've also kept the original ticket too and I am going to be parking there again this week. Am I correct in saying that I am in the right and that I shouldn't pay this parking fine, which would work out to be £70?

Its not a fine, just an invoice requesting payment of an unenforceable penalty. You've paid, you can prove it, ignore NCP they will not take you to court. It will not affect your credit rating, the boys are not going to come around.When posting a parking issue on MSE do not reveal any information that may enable PPCs to identify you. Of course you are right not to pay - it's a private one so not a real fine at all!
Doesn't mean you shouldn't pay the 'normal' rate to park - and you are sure you did. So keep the ticket you paid for with a note of how you worked it out, if oit makes you feel better to know you've noted your reasons for paying that amount. Not that NCP will be able to enforce this anyway. They will just send the usual scary letters then they will crawl back under their stone.

In which case you could then move up to a POPLA appeal after NCP randomly reject your 'pseudo-appeal' to them (PPCs don't cancel fake PCNs very often). Costs NCP money for a POPLA appeal as it's done at their expense, is supposedly independent and is only binding on them (not you). So you can still ignore again afterwards with no repercussions.
